Description Bamo PVDF BAMONIV Hydrostatic Level Transmitter is designed for level measurement on aggressive, viscous or contaminated liquids in non-pressurized tanks. It operates according to the principle of hydrostatic pressure measurement. The pressure on the sensor increases proportionally with the depth of immersion. Description Bamo RTM Continuous Level Transmitter consists of a Reed chain (REED contacts connected by resistors) switching when magnetic float passes in front. The resulting resistor value is directly in correspondence with the level. The necessary magnetic field is created by the MNR 6/7, MAGTOP floats or SFA counterweight.
